Viewing and selecting channels on favorites lists only
Live TV
Channel List
1.
Open the channel list by pressing the Channel List button
2.
Press the right directional button on your remote control. Use the up and down arrow buttons to move within
the list.

3.
Highlight
Favorites
, and then press Select.
4.
Use the up and down arrow buttons to move within the list. Select the desired list among five favorites lists on
the screen. The channels in the selected favorites list appear.

Using the instant and schedule recording options from the guide screen:
To record a program that is on now, open the program guide, move to the program and then press and hold the
Select button. You will get a menu with 4 options. Use the up and down arrow buttons to move to “record”. Press
select to record the program. You will be returned to the program guide. A visual icon is shown next to the program
title. It is not currently voiced if you are using Voice Guide. To find out if the program is set to record or to stop the
recording press and hold the Select button the menu is displayed and there is now a stop option instead of a record
option. Press select on stop to stop the recording or press return to go back to the program guide without stopping
the recording.
